RT Journal Article ID 34e9769355260f2a A1 Wang, Bu-Xuan A1 Peng, Xiao-Feng T1 Boiling Characteristics of Subcooled Liquid Flowing through Microchannels JF International Journal of Fluid Mechanics Research JO FMR YR 1998 FD 1998-12-01 VO 25 IS 4-6 SP 614 OP 621 AB Experiments were conducted to investigate the forced-flow boiling characteristics of subcooled liquid flowing through microchannels with cross-section of 0.6×0.7 mm, machined on the stainless steel plate 2 mm thick. The influences of liquid velocity and subcooling on the boiling curve were experimentally inspected. The experiments indicated that the flow boiling characteristics are quite different from that in normally sized tubes. The flow boiling heat transfer was intensified greatly, and there did not exist the apparent partial nucleate boiling for subcooled flow boiling, i.e., boiling was induced much earlier in micro-channels.
